As a relational integrative therapist I draw on a number of therapeutic interventions and models of therapy to best help individuals understand themselves and their issues:

Relational & Psychodynamic: Exploring how early relationships and unconscious patterns influence your life today.

Embodied: Tuning into the body’s wisdom, as emotions and experiences have a physical basis.

Humanistic: Honouring the unique person-to-person relationship we build in therapy.
